What is 12x – 20 – 5(x – 3)?

Answer: =7x−5

Step-by-step explanation: Hope this help :D

Let's simplify step-by-step.

12x−20−5(x−3)

Distribute:

=12x+−20+(−5)(x)+(−5)(−3)

=12x+−20+−5x+15

Combine Like Terms:

=12x+−20+−5x+15

=(12x+−5x)+(−20+15)

=7x+−5

An excluded value is one where the bottom of the fraction = 0.

In your case 1-3x=0
1=3x
x=1/3

At this point, the function does not exist. If you were to draw a graph of it, there wouldn't be a y-value corresponding to x=1/3.
